Output e786644cdfd8bc3d68237eeacdfb1f3d3d341fec780ace5bdbd7000f11dca2d4:69

value
27500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b1980aafd9b06a8ae2d2e8378be9b921bed6d79 OP_EQUAL
address
3LCueSLbBWeds9Rsz1fb8KW1qGL5FPAaEX
transaction
e786644cdfd8bc3d68237eeacdfb1f3d3d341fec780ace5bdbd7000f11dca2d4
confirmations
268475
spent
true